**Q: How do I re-register my plugin with the ScanBridge barcode service after a failed handshake?**

Failed handshakes usually mean the device token expired. Plugin authors must re-run the pairing wizard in Hollowell Studio, which requires unlocking the developer keystore. Do not generate a new keystore; that orphans existing pairings. Use the recovery passphrase provided below.

strongbox words: druath-quenael

## Limits & Quotas: Cartwright Pick-List Optimizer

Cartwright batches orders into pick routes per wave. Hard caps exist on items per tote, totes per cart, and solver wall time; hitting any cap splits the wave. Do not raise solver time without load testing — it blocks the dispatch thread. Current caps are defined below.

constants for yaduf-fahag:
BUDGETS = {
    "kelix": 528,
    "briwyn": 734,
}

When customers report blank or truncated invoice PDFs, first check the renderer queue depth — anything over 500 means workers are stalled, usually on a malformed logo upload. Requeue the affected invoice IDs rather than regenerating by hand; regeneration skips tax-line validation. If output shows garbled characters, the font cache is corrupt; clear it and restart one worker before draining the rest. Escalate to the Billing Platform rotation if errors persist past 30 minutes. Full commands are on the internal page.

operations page: https://confluence.lumiclabs.internal/projects/display/browse/projects/b6be